原创 【存儲過程】遊標

例子: 當前有三張表A、B、C其中A和B是一對多關係,B和C是一對多關係,現在需要將B中A表的主鍵存到C中; 常規思路就是將B中查詢出來然後通過一個update語句來更新C表就可以了,但是B表中有2000多條數據, 難道要執行2000多次

原创 【MySQL】MySQL如何實現讀寫分離

什麼是讀寫分離? 當我們的數據量很大時,數據庫服務器的壓力變大,這時候我們需要從架構方面來解決這一問題,在一個網站中讀的操作很多,寫的操作很少,這時候我們需要配置讀寫分離,把讀操作和寫操作分離出來,最大程度的利用好數據庫服務器。 讀寫分離

原创 【Redis】持久化RDB和AOF原理以及優缺點

目錄 redis持久化的意義: RDB和AOF兩種持久化機制的介紹 RDB優點: RDB缺點: AOF的優點: AOF的缺點: RDB和AOF到底如何選擇 redis持久化的意義: redis持久化的意義主要在於故障恢復,比如你部署一個

原创 【Java】類的初始化順序

1. 父類靜態成員和靜態初始化塊 ,按在代碼中出現的順序依次執行 2. 子類靜態成員和靜態初始化塊 ,按在代碼中出現的順序依次執行 3. 父類實例成員和實例初始化塊 ,按在代碼中出現的順序依次執行 4. 父類構造方法 5. 子類實例成員和

原创 【Mysql】行轉列合併字段

數據表:  列轉行:利用max(case when then) max---聚合函數 取最大值 (case course when '語文' then score else 0 end) ---判斷  as 語文---別名作爲列名  

原创 【MQ】MQ詳解及四大MQ比較

一、消息中間件相關知識 1、概述 消息隊列已經逐漸成爲企業IT系統內部通信的核心手段。它具有低耦合、可靠投遞、廣播、流量控制、最終一致性等一系列功能,成爲異步RPC的主要手段之一。當今市面上有很多主流的消息中間件,如老牌的ActiveMQ

原创 【數據庫】聯合索引是什麼?爲什麼要用它?用它時要注意什麼?

聯合索引是什麼 對多個字段同時建立的索引(有順序,ABC,ACB是完全不同的兩種聯合索引。) 爲什麼要用 以聯合索引(a,b,c)爲例 建立這樣的索引相當於建立了索引a、ab、abc三個索引。一個索引頂三個索引當然是好事,畢竟每多一個索引

原创 【jquery】jquery選擇器有哪些

4大類:基本選擇器、層次選擇器、過濾選擇器、表單選擇器 目錄 1、jquery基本選擇器 2、jquery層次選擇器 3、jquery過濾選擇器 4、jquery表單選擇器 1、jquery基本選擇器 基本選擇器是JQuery最常用的選擇

原创 easyui datagrid 批量刪除行出現錯誤的解決方法

直接用for循環遍歷刪除行的時候,會刷新頁面上的行的index,index會發生改變,你原來rows的數據也會發生改變,會導致刪除失敗,如以下的寫法 for (var i = 0; i < rows.length; i++) {

原创 在Windows 10下安裝配置MySQL數據庫

https://baijiahao.baidu.com/s?id=1662745458140797847&wfr=spider&for=pc   命令行 修改mysql的用戶密碼,使用alter修改 https://blog.csdn.n

原创 MySQL開啓慢查詢日誌的方法步驟

  1.登陸到MySQL,在命令行下輸入指令:mysql -u用戶名 -p,再輸入數據庫密碼 2.輸入指令show variables like '%slow%';     查看慢查詢是否開啓 3.查看slow_query_log的值

原创 【集合】HashMap和ConcurrentHashMap的知識總結

哈希表(hash table)也叫散列表,是一種非常重要的數據結構,應用場景及其豐富,許多緩存技術(比如memcached)的核心其實就是在內存中維護一張大的哈希表。 一、什麼是哈希表 在討論哈希表之前,我們先大概瞭解下其他數據結構在

原创 【IO】IO和NIO的區別

在對本文的問題進行分析之前,我們先看下同步異步,阻塞非則塞者兩對概念。 (1)同步和異步 ​ 同步和異步描述的是一種消息通知的機制,主動等待消息返回還是被動接受消息。同步io指的是調用方通過主動等待獲取調用返回的結果來獲取消息通知,而異步

原创 【MyBatis】一級緩存和二級緩存

目錄   什麼是mybatis緩存? 一級緩存 二級緩存 什麼是mybatis緩存? 查詢數據時將查詢結果存放到內存(緩存區)中。 每次查詢數據時,先判斷緩存區中是否存在數據, 如果存在,就從緩存區中獲取數據 如果不存在,就從數據庫中獲

原创 textarea placeholder 不顯示或初次不顯示的問題

<textarea></textarea>標籤之間不要有空格或者換行符等!!! 例如: <textarea name="textarea" rows="5" cols="20" placeholder="請輸入信息"> </texta